1. Why You Need a PDF Color Page Separator

Commercial multi-function printers and print shops charge standard documents based on meter-rate contracts called 'Click Charges'. The critical pitfall here is that if a single page contains even a minor color asset—such as a blue hyperlink, a colored corporate logo, or an accidental RGB artifact—commercial copiers flag the entire sheet under the **premium color pricing tier**, which can be up to 5 to 10 times more expensive than monochrome printing. Color & BW Page Separator is an automated cost-saving tool designed to isolate your mixed-format files into individual clean batches.

By sorting a 200-page report into a dedicated black-and-white stack and a color-only stack before clicking print, you can distribute them through separate printer profiles. This workflow allows office managers, print shops, and academic institutes to **slash commercial printing overhead by 60% to 70%** instantly while maintaining original document integrity.

3. Advanced Feature: Duplex Alignment Protection

A common issue with manual page splitting is that running files through double-sided (Duplex) printing settings can break front-and-back pairing structures, flipping the orientation or sequence of the output pages.

Paired Matrix Layouts

Max-PDF resolves this bottleneck via an intelligent **Duplex Safeguard Mode**. When enabled, the classifier analyzes page sequences in paired groups (Front: $P_{odd}$, Back: $P_{even}$). If either side contains a colored asset, the engine groups both faces together or introduces an implicit blank buffer to preserve physical structural alignment. This ensures that when you combine the printed color and monochrome piles, the document lines up flawlessly without flipping issues.

5. Frequently Asked Questions (FAQ)

Q: Why are some pages that look black-and-white classified as color?

A: This usually happens when document pages contain small colored assets that are easily missed by the naked eye—such as dark blue hyperlinks, colored scanner stamps, or grayscale gradients rendered in RGB mode instead of true K-channel grayscale.
